Les Tourrettes Weather in July
July in Les Tourrettes brings high temperatures around 30°C (86°F) during the day, dropping to 17°C (63°F) at night, with the driest conditions of the year.
Rainfall in Les Tourrettes in July
Conditions tend to be dry and settled, making it a good month for outdoor plans. Based on our climate data of the past 30 years, about 7 days of rain are anticipated, with 47 mm (1.9 in) on average. Showers tend to be short but heavy rather than persistent drizzle. When it rains, it usually means it, but it doesn't last long.
Temperature in Les Tourrettes in July
July in Les Tourrettes brings high temperatures, with highs of 30°C (86°F) and nights around 17°C (63°F). This gives the month a fairly typical daily rhythm, with warmer afternoons and more comfortable nights. With overnight lows of 17°C (63°F), evenings can feel noticeably cooler than the daytime. An extra layer is a good idea, though the cool air makes for a good night's sleep. On average, it is the warmest month of the year.
Sunshine in Les Tourrettes in July
There are approximately 325 hours of sunshine this month, resulting in mostly clear days.Should you favor a climate that's both dry and comfortably warm, May and June typically offer the most agreeable circumstances. What to Wear in Les Tourrettes in July
Warm but pleasant conditions in Les Tourrettes in July. Focus on lightweight, maybe with natural fabrics, cotton blend shirts, comfortable shorts, and breathable footwear. A light cover-up for sun protection is smart too. Wet weather is likely, so pack waterproof gear for multiple rainy days.
